numerouno's Introduction

Numerouno

Description

English natural language parser for numbers.

  • Parse ‘five’ to return 5

  • Parse ‘seven hundred and fifty two billion, four hundred and twenty million, sixty thousand and forty two’ to return 752,420,060,042

  • Parse ‘siebenundzwanzig’ to have it fail because it doesn’t recognise German.

Recognises numbers in the trillions.

How does it all work?

The English language has explicit rules for expressing numbers. Numeruno attempts to recognise strings based on these rules.

Installation

sudo gem install numerouno

Or grab the code from Github and build yourself:

git clone git://github.com/brentsnook/numerouno.git
cd numerouno
rake install_gem

Synopsis

Just require numerouno to add magical number parsing powers to your strings:

require 'numerouno'
'sixty five'.as_number
  => 65
'65'.as_number
  => 65
'two bit varmint'.sub_numbers
  => '2 bit varmint'

Or if you’re a sook who doesn’t like the idea of String being opened up:

require 'numerouno-parsing'

Numerouno.parse 'sixty five'
Numerouno.replace 'two bit varmint'

One serving suggestion is to use it to use it with your Cucumber steps.

meaning_steps.rb

require 'numerouno'

When /the meaning of life is (.+)/ do |number|
  42.should == number.as_number
end

meaning_of_life.feature

Then the meaning of life is forty two
